The Most Promising Ebola Vaccine Has Been Sitting on the Shelf for 15 Years

Wired · 2026-06-19 Cached

The article describes how a promising Ebola vaccine developed by Thomas Geisbert has remained unused for 15 years due to lack of funding and commercial interest, despite its potential to combat the current Bundibugyo outbreak in Central and East Africa.

@rohanpaul_ai: New Anthropic research shows AI agents may look brilliant at code, but in biology they can fail before the science star…

X AI KOLs Following · 2026-06-08 Cached

Anthropic research reveals that AI agents struggle with biology databases, producing highly variable answers for the same query (e.g., Ebola sequence counts ranging from 5 to 106 vs. expected 266), but adding a repeatable retrieval tool significantly improves consistency and accuracy.

Moderna gets $50 million to develop mRNA Ebola vaccine against Bundibugyo

Ars Technica · 2026-06-01 Cached

Moderna received $50 million from CEPI to develop an mRNA Ebola vaccine targeting the Bundibugyo strain, amid a severe outbreak in DRC with over 1,000 cases and 241 deaths.

These researchers would be in Africa fighting ebola—but Trump cut their funding

Ars Technica · 2026-05-29 Cached

Funding cuts by the Trump administration have halted CREID research centers from responding to the Ebola outbreak in the DRC, hindering diagnostic and surveillance efforts.
